Where is the Poussard family from?

You can see how Poussard families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Poussard family name was found in the USA, and Canada between 1880 and 1920. The most Poussard families were found in Canada in 1911. In 1911 there were 10 Poussard families living in Quebec. This was about 59% of all the recorded Poussard's in Canada. Quebec had the highest population of Poussard families in 1911.

What did your Poussard 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Farmer was the top reported job for people in the USA named Poussard. 60% of Poussard men worked as a Farmer.

What is the average Poussard lifespan?

Between 1961 and 2004, in the United States, Poussard life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1976, and highest in 2004. The average life expectancy for Poussard in 1961 was 47, and 90 in 2004.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Poussard 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
